
In some areas of the Phoenix Mountains in the Guangdong province, China, there are wild tea plants that remain a source for some of the best oolong teas in the world. Leaves from these old tea trees are prized for their flavor and aroma. Making Royal Phoenix "Dan Cong" oolong involves precise rolling and baking techniques to fully develop their texture, toasted aroma, and taste of nectarines and peaches.
Steep Time: 30 seconds-3 min
Water Temp: 180º-Boiling
TSP per 8 oz.: 1.5
Infusions: 3-6
